Proverbs & Idioms

秋茄子は嫁に食わすな

あきなすはよめにくわすな

Dont let the bride eat autumn eggplant

A saying with multiple interpretations about sharing

Frequently Asked Questions

What does 茄 mean in Japanese?

茄 means eggplant.

How do you read 茄?

On'yomi: カ (KA).

How many strokes does 茄 have?

茄 has 8 strokes. Its radical is 艸 (grass).
